It would be a lot easier for IDEs if every configuration would be located in one header file,
instead having to manually configure it in the IDE/and build chain and hunt for missing defines.
usb_conf.h
/* select target */
#define STM32F1
#define STM32F103x6
#define STM32F103xB
#define STM32F1xx
#define USBD_STM32F103
/* +whatever usb config */
Similarly to stm32f1xx_hal_conf.h
It should also be effectively included in every file that uses these macros. (possibly via usb.h)
Nice and self contained solution.
